PROFESSOR KENNELLY TO ADDRESS ENGINEERS

First Exchange Professor in Engineering and Applied Sciences Will Speak to Engineering Society on Friday--has Just Returned From France

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The annual joint dinner of the Graduate and Undergraduate Sections of the Engineering Society will be held at the Colonial Club on Quincy street at 6.45 o'clock next Friday.

Professor A. E. Kennelly of the Engineering School, who has just returned from a year's absence as the first exchange professor in engineering and applied science in French universities, will speak on "Recent Engineering and Engineering Training in France". He will speak particularly about recent developments in his own field of electrical engineering, and also on professional education in French technical schools and universities. His lecture will be illustrated by slides.
